How Our Team Handles Dishwasher Leak Water Removal
When you experience a dishwasher leak, every minute counts. That’s why our team springs into action immediately, using our advanced equipment to contain the water and begin the drying process. We’ll work quickly and efficiently to reduce disruption to your daily life.
Step 1: Containment
We’ll use specialized equipment to contain the water and prevent further damage, usually within 30 minutes of arrival. Our technicians will also inspect for any potential safety hazards, such as electrical or gas leaks.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and extractors to remove as much water as possible from the affected area, usually within 60 minutes of containment.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and remove excess moisture from the air.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e and healthy.
Step 4: Inspection and Repair
Once the drying process is complete, our team will inspect the affected area to identify any necessary repairs. We’ll work with you to ensure that all necessary repairs are made to prevent future issues.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| You can use a wet/dry vacuum to remove water and dry the area. |
| Standing water up to 2 inches deep | No | Yes | Our team will use equipment to remove water and prevent further damage. |
| Musty odors or visible mold growth | No | Yes | Our team will contain and remediate the issue to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Swollen or buckled walls or flooring | No | Yes | Our team will inspect and repair the affected area to prevent further damage. |
| Multiple appliances leaking simultaneously | No | Yes | Our team will contain and remediate the issue to prevent further damage and reduce disruption to your daily life. |
| Visible signs of water damage behind walls or under flooring | No | Yes | Our team will inspect and repair the affected area to prevent further damage. |
